Endel is one of the first apps I install on a new device. The adaptive soundscapes are a real paradigm shift.
Endel has been a game-changer for me. I was having trouble sleeping, and now I can see the difference, not just in how long my sleep lasts, but also how much time I spend in deep sleep.
This is a great example of how AI and biomonitoring can improve our life quality!
Having navigated the overwhelming world of soundscape applications, I had all but resigned myself to the constant hum of an artificial, industrial fan.
However, that chapter of compromised sleep is firmly behind me, thanks to a truly revolutionary application that understands not just me, but also my lifestyle, my emotional ebbs and flows, and most significantly, my Circadian rhythms.
Enter 'Endel,' a name recommended by a trusted friend which was initially met with my skepticism. But, after investing two hours in exploring the app's capabilities and the rigorous scientific research underpinning it, I was convinced.
I now stand as a satisfied user who benefits from this app every waking and sleeping moment.
Endel enriches my life in more than one way. It underscores my daily walks, reinforces my meditation and relaxation routines, amplifies my focus during writing, and seamlessly aids my wind-down and sleep routines. The app has grown to understand me so profoundly, surpassing even my dog, an accomplishment I consider high praise.
So, say goodbye to the era of generic noise generators. Embrace Endel, an app that understands you and enhances your routines with a soundscape tailored to your unique rhythm. This isn't just another app; it's a well-researched, personalized experience that truly caters to your needs.
I use it for focus, deep work and getting to sleep, works pretty well for me
It works. I am not the greatest fan of mindfulness and meditation apps in the world because I feel the real thing is so much better than what these apps can provide. However, this is a nice little addition to your mindfulness toolkit. Helps you just a tad bit.
At some point, I realized that music was distracting me from my work. And then I came across Endel. With him, I became much better at concentrating on my work. Thanks guys!
